WebRussian Tanks. In 1939 Soviet armoured forces were mainly equipped light tanks such as the T-26, BT-5 and BT-7 mediums and heavier T-28s. The more modern designs like the T-60 light tank, T-34 medium and KV heavy tanks came along in 1941.
